Objective

Purpose of the course
After completing this course, you will have readiness to use family nursing methods.

Competences of the course
Health promotion skills
Guidance and interaction competence
Clinical competence

Outcomes of the course
You understand the diversity of families and are able to apply the key empowering methods of family nursing in simulation situation. You understand the growth and developmental stages of a child and are able to apply growth and developmental monitoring methods as well as examinations and nursing care in a simulation situation.
You are able to apply monitoring and nursing methods with pediatric illnesses.
You are able to apply sexual and reproductive health examination and nursing care in a simulation situation.

Content

In this course, you will learn the basics of family nursing, women’s and maternity nursing, as well as methods for assisting in pediatric nursing. The course will cover the following themes:

Diversity of families
Evidence-based family nursing
Family resource-focused counseling
Role maps
Monitoring growth and development of a child
Children's emotional and safety skills
Essential examinations and assistance in examinations of a sick child
Newborn and child resuscitation
Gynecological examinations and care, and support during examinations
Treatment of unplanned out-of-hospital childbirth
Neonatal basic care
Baby massage
Basics of breastfeeding guidance

Assessment criteria, approved/failed

Pass
You demonstrate understanding of family diversity and you demonstrate the ability to use key empowering methods in family nursing in a simulation situation.
You demonstrate understanding of the growth and developmental stages of a child and you demonstrate the ability to implement growth and developmental monitoring methods as well as examination and assistance methods in the case of a sick child.
In simulation situation, you demonstrate your ability to perform examination and nursing care methods of sexual and reproductive health.
You demonstrate your ability to perform medication calculation needed in the implementation of medication treatment.

Qualifications

The student masters the contents of anatomy and physiology as well as of pharmacology and medicine related to the above mentioned nursing studies.
The student masters the methods of health promotion, medical nursing, mental health, substance abuse and crisis management.
The student knows the basics of evidence-based decision making.
